Bill Janssen wrote:
> "db" and "em" are too short to be useful context-free abbreviations,
There's a big difference between "db" and "em": "db" is
an extremely well-known abbreviation, whereas "em" isn't.
At the top level of a reorganised package namespace, I
don't think it would be out of place to reserve "db"
for database stuff. It can always be renamed on import
if it happens to conflict with anything in code, and
I wouldn't object to not being able to have my own
top-level package called "db".
